WebIt’s the average amount of power a horse can put out over a long period of time. In an endurance race over an entire day, a 1 horsepower engine should move a cart or whatever a similar distance at a similar typical speed as a horse. Now, the horse can sprint MUCH faster for short periods of time, but it needs to slow down and take rests. WebJul 25, 2024 · Technology. Horsepower refers to the power an engine produces. Watt used his newly invented … how booze built america episode 1WebJan 20, 2024 · How does horsepower relate to speed? Mathematically, horsepower equals torque multiplied by rpm. H = T x rpm/5252, where H is horsepower, T is pound-feet, rpm is how fast the engine is spinning, and 5252 is a constant that makes the units jibe.
